System Update with Glenn Greenwald - Is Israel Poised to Admit it Annexed the West Bank?

13 Просмотры
In this week's episode of System Update, host Glenn Greenwald explores the looming prospect of permanent annexation of significant parts of the West Bank by Israel. We speak to guest Omar Barghouti, a Palestinian human rights activist and co-founder of the BDS movement.

Subscribe to our channel:
фантастика онлайн
Комментариев нет.